Given the statement below, determine if each of the following statements follows or does not follow.
The mean of a data set is 10 but the median is 14.
Follows / Does Not Follow a. This data is normally distributed.
Follows / Does Not Follow b. The mode of this data is 10.
Follows / Does Not Follow c. This data is skewed to the left.
Follows / Does Not Follow d. The standard deviation for this data is 4.
